Water carbonation is the effective chemical principle behind SoluCalc®
SoluCalc® uses a classic, well-known chemical reaction: carbonation.
How does carbonation work in water?
- Hard water is highly charged with lime scale (calcium carbonate) which dissolves very little in water.
- When CO2 comes into contact with lime scale (calcium carbonate), it forms calcium bicarbonate (also called hydrogenocarbonate) which is 70 times more soluble than lime scale.
- Water carbonation is the origin of the creation of caves and we apply it to the field of potable water
- Lime scale, which is made soluble by CO2, remains integral to water throughout its circuit as long as it isn’t completely evaporated.
- The formula that explains the action of SoluCalc = CaCO3 + CO2 + H2O → Ca (HCO3) 2
